Overview Mecomb-P Veg Capsule
Vegecap Mecomb-P is a prescription medication indicated for neuropathic pain management. It reduces pain by influencing nerve cell calcium channel function. This medication also safeguards nerve fibers and facilitates the repair of damaged nerve cells. Vegecap Mecomb-P is administered orally, with or without food, ideally before sleep. Consistent daily timing helps maintain therapeutic drug levels. Follow your physician's prescribed dosage and duration precisely, as this medication has addictive potential. If a dose is missed, take it immediately upon recall. Complete the entire treatment course, even if symptoms improve. Abrupt cessation should only occur under medical supervision. Common side effects include nasal congestion, increased hunger, elevated mood, trembling, visual blurring, dry mouth, lightheadedness, and drowsiness. Refrain from operating machinery or engaging in tasks demanding concentration until the medication's effects are understood. Side effects are typically mild and subside over time. Weight gain is a possibility; regular exercise and a balanced diet can help mitigate this. Report any unusual mood or behavioral shifts, new or worsening depression, or suicidal ideation to your doctor. Disclose all other medications currently being taken, as interactions may reduce efficacy or alter the medication's action. Notify your physician if you are pregnant, planning a pregnancy, or breastfeeding.

How Mecomb-P Veg Capsule works:
Mecomb-P Veg Capsules contain methylcobalamin and pregabalin, working synergistically to alleviate neuropathic pain. Methylcobalamin, a B vitamin variant, supports myelin sheath production, protecting and repairing nerve fibers. Pregabalin, an alpha-2-delta ligand, reduces pain signals by modulating nerve cell calcium channels. This combined action offers effective relief from nerve damage-related pain.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
The herbal supplement Mecomb-P Veg Capsule can induce pronounced sleepiness when combined with alcohol.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Mecomb-P Veg Capsules during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scarce, animal studies indicate potential harm to the fetus. A physician will assess the advantages against possible dangers prior to prescribing. Medical advice is recommended.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Mecomb-P Veg Capsules while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Available human data indicates a potential for the medication to transfer to breast milk, posing a ris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Taking Mecomb-P Veg Capsules might reduce attentiveness, impair vision, and cause drowsiness or dizziness. Driving should be avoided if these effects are experienced.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with kidney conditions should use Mecomb-P Veg Capsules cautiously, potentially requiring a modified dosage. Physician consultation is advised.
LiverS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
The use of Mecomb-P Veg Capsules in individuals with liver conditions appears to present a low risk. Existing evidence indicates dose modification may be unnecessary; however, physician consultation is recommended.
What if you forget to take Mecomb-P Veg Capsule :
Should you forget a Mecomb-P Veg Capsule, take it immediately. Nevertheless, if your next dose is imminent, omit the missed one and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.
